FRP stands are initials for Fiberglass Reinforced Plastics.

1.FRP is a composite material made of a fiberglass-reinforced plastic thermos table resin matrix. In Peru, this product is usually called "Fiberglass", while in other countries of the region it receives the name of "Reinforced Plastic.

2.The plastic matrix provides chemical resistance and may be made of different types including Ortoftalic resin, Isoftalic resin, Epoxi Vinylester, etc.

3. The fiberglass adds mechanical resistance to the resin. This Highly resistant reinforcement gives the composite the required stiffness and stability.

A typical storage tank made of FRP has an inlet, an outlet, a vent, an access port, a drain, and an overflow nozzle. Today's world FRP is

widely used as material of construction for chemical process equipments and storage. However, there are other features that can be

included in the tank. Ladders on the outside allow for easy access to

the roof for loading. The vessel must be designed to withstand the

load of someone standing on these ladders, and even withstand a person standing on the roof. Sloped bottoms allow for easier draining. Level gauges allow someone to accurately read the liquid level in the tank.

The vessel must be resistant to the corrosive nature of the fluid it

contains. Typically, these vessels have a secondary containment

structure, in case the vessel bursts.
